UFC 118; Penn vs. Edgar II, Couture vs. Toney
Topic Started: Aug 10 2010, 05:34 PM (2,047 Views)
aguywithaname
Member Avatar
Threadkiller
[ *  *  *  *  *  * ]
Main Card:
Lightweight Championship Bout: Frankie Edgar vs. BJ Penn.
Heavyweight Bout: Randy Couture vs. James Toney.
Lightweight Bout: Kenny Florian vs. Gray Maynard.
Welterweight Bout: Nate Diaz vs. Marcus Davis
Middleweight Bout: Demian Maia vs. Mario Miranda*
Spike TV Prelims:
Lightweight Bout: Joe Lauzon vs. Gabe Ruediger.
Lightweight Bout: Andre Winner vs. Nik Lentz.
Preliminary Card:
Welterweight Bout: Nick Osipczak vs. Greg Soto
Welterweight Bout: Mike Pierce vs. Almicar Alves
Middleweight Bout: Gerald Harris vs. Joe Vedepo*
Middlweight Bout: Dan Miller vs. John Salter*

*Implies that the fight hasn't been finalized.
This card has had it's fair share of injuries. Jorge Rivera was supposed to fight Alessio Sakara. Rivera broke his arm while training and was replaced by Gerald Harris, and Sakara pulled out of the fight soon after and was replaced by Vedepo. Lauzon was supposed to fight Terry Etim, but Terry suffered an injury during training and pulled out of the fight, and Salter was set to fight Phil Baroni before Baroni got hurt. Finally, the main card fight between Rousimar Palhares and Nate Marquardt was move to the UFN 22 main event after Alan Belcher injured his eye and pulled out of his fight with Demian Maia. Maia is now fighting Mario Miranda on the main card at UFC 118.
